Kate Kendall (http://katekendall.com/) is a San Francisco-based, British-Australian entrepreneur and writer. She’s the founder and CEO of CloudPeeps (http://cloudpeeps.com/) – a talent marketplace that matches businesses with the world’s top freelance marketing, content and community professionals. She also created The Fetch (http://thefetch.com/) – a curated guide to the best events and industry reads for professionals.
She started out as a business journalist and more recently, led growth and digital at magazine companies, handled outreach for new startups and helped businesses understand the role of community. Her work has been featured in Harvard Business Review, Quartz, BuzzFeed, The Next Web, The Australian, the ABC, Marie Claire, Lifehacker and more. General Assembly named her blog in the top 10 startup founder blogs to read (http://blog.generalassemb.ly/10-startup-founder-blogs-every-entrepreneur-should-read/) in 2014.
